Editorial Board Spotlight LAW SCHOOL STUDENT LIAISONS The Atlanta Lawyer Editorial Board Welcomes New Members T he Atlanta Lawyer is proud and excited to add two law school student members to the Editorial Board: Erik Provitt, a 2L at John Marshall Law School and Tiffany Taylor, a 2L at Emory Law School. Hailing originally from Detroit, Michigan, Erik J. Provitt, an Atlanta’s John Marshall Law School (JMLS) 2L and is one of the newest law student liaisons to the Editorial Board of The Atlanta Lawyer. Erik holds a B.S. in Business with a concentration in Marketing and an MBA with a concentration in management. Building on his current employment with SunTrust Bank, Erik focuses his legal studies in the area of Banking Law. Not only is Erik busy raising his 4 children with his wife, he also serves as a Student Co-Chair to the Atlanta Bar Association for JMLS. In the community, he is the Interim President of the Gwinnett NAACP, Treasurer of the Young Democrats of Gwinnett, and is on the Steering Committee for the United Way of Hall County’s Young Leaders Society.
